Control Arm: Service and Repair
Removal And Installation

TRANSVERSE LINK

Removal and Installation

REMOVAL
1. Remove tires with power tool.  See: Wheels and Tires/Service and Repair/Removal and Replacement/Exploded View.
2. Remove under cover.  See: Body and Frame/Interior Moulding / Trim/Service and Repair/Exploded View.
3. Remove transverse link from steering knuckle.  See: Wheel Hub/Service and Repair/Removal and Replacement/Front Wheel Hub and

Knuckle/Exploded View.

4. Remove transverse link from suspension member.

NOTE:
Support the point around from upper link (right side) with a jack when removing transverse link (right side).

INSTALLATION
Note the following, and install in the reverse order of removal.
-

Perform final tightening of bolts and nuts at the front suspension member, under unladen conditions with tires on level ground.
